What are patient assistance programs for Zioptan?

Patient Assistance Programs for Zioptan Patient assistance programs (PAPs) are usually sponsored by pharmaceutical companies and provide free or discounted medicines to low income or uninsured and under-insured people who meet specific guidelines. Eligibility requirements vary for each program.

How much does Zioptan cost?

This Zioptan price guide is based on using the Drugs.com discount card which is accepted at most U.S. pharmacies. The cost for Zioptan ophthalmic solution 0.0015% is around $231 for a supply of 30, depending on the pharmacy you visit.

When was akorn discontinued?

On May 21, 2020, Akorn fil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y, and entered in to a Restructuring Support Agreement with lenders, which represents over 75 percent of its secured debt.

What happened to Akorn?

(Bloomberg)—Generic drug maker Akorn Inc. filed for bankruptcy after unease surrounding its quality control methods resulted in a failed takeover bid and warning letters from the Food and Drug Administration.

Who acquired Akorn?

Prestige Consumer Healthcare has agreed to acquire specialty pharmaceuticals provider Akorn Operating Company's Consumer Health business for approximately $230m. Akorn's TheraTears eye care brand is used for relief of dry eyes.
